| Global : | |
| - Only optimize when you need to! Pixi can handle a fair amount of content off the bat. | |
| - Be mindful of the complexity of your scene. The more objects you add the slower things will end up. | |
| - Order can help, for example sprite / graphic / sprite / graphic is slower than sprite / sprite / graphic / graphic | |
| - Some older mobile devices run things a little slower. passing in the option 'legacy:true' to the renderer can help with performance | |
| - Culling, is disabled by default as its often better to do this at an application level. If you are GPU it will improve performance, if you are CPU bound - it will degrade performance | |
| Sprites: | |
| - Use spritesheets where possible to minimize total textures | |
| - Sprites can be batched with up to 16 different textures (dependent on hardware) |
